Episode 24: Baby It's Cold Outside

In the half light of the corner, the woman appeared small as the phone rang in her ears. She bit down onto her lips in anticipation as it continued. On the verge of hanging up after several tries, she finally heard the vibrations cease.

He had picked up.

"Nicholas."

She faltered at the tension that was scarily palpable. It was on the brink of combustion, without even being in his physical presence.

Just hearing his deep voice was enough to make her start shaking nervously.

Emily cleared her throat quickly, afraid he might hang up if she took too long to speak.

"Uhhh, hi. It's Emily."

Silence.

"Who is that again?"

Emily flinched at the coldness in his tone.

Ouch.

That one hurt.

"Y-Your wife?"

"The last time I checked a wife has a duty to inform her husband of her whereabouts -- not leave him completely clueless and worried out of his mind when she doesn't come home."

He was pissed.

Definitely upset.

Emily squeezed her eyes shut as she folded her lips in contemplation.

How could she explain this situation without sounding articulatorily challenged or just a plain liar?

Just tell him the truth!

Emily listened to that side of her mind and her mouth started flying before she knew it.

"I know it sounds stupid but-- I was locked inside the on-set trailer all night. How I ended up inside there you may ask? Because I was really tired and needed some sleep so someone advised me to take some rest. When I woke up, it was night though and the person I told to fetch me when it was time to film hadn't. I left my phone in the jacket pocket, and that was left in the car, so I couldn't call anyone for help. I'm really sorry if I worried you last night. Really. I can't imagine how you must have felt. I swear it won't happen again."

Emily, feeling really anxious, could hear her heart pounding loudly inside her ears, like mini speakers.

Nicholas hadn't said a word.

Still hadn't even when a minute passed.

The only sound that was audible was that of his heavy breathing mixed with Emily's erratic one. It was strangely reassuring that at least some part of him was reacting to her words.

"Nicholas, I-"

"Are you okay?"

"What?"

"I asked if you are okay. You said you were left in the trailer alone. Last night was viciously cold."

Emily felt her heart warm.

She was easier in her mind that he didn't sound as upset as before. Only by a little bit.

"I'm fine. Thanks for asking."

"That's good."

"Yes."
